+ DynamicUno Posted May 16 Share Posted May 16 I've never used MisterB&B myself. I've figured it was roughly the same as AirB&B except you had that you had gay or very gay friendly hosts and some extra search options, but it's very limited unless you're looking in particular cities. I would be worried about properties being double or triple listed (with AirB&B and VRBO, since the host has to block out the dates on the other sites if they get a booking. MrB&B would have to handle the fallout if you ended up with a double booked property. They're smaller so maybe more responsive than the others, but also less resources to handle a situation if things aren't going well.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
